WHY LEARN A SECOND LANGUAGE?

​

Children's brains are able to soak in a foreign language at an impressive rate. Not only that, but they are essentially able to learn to speak the language perfectly.  

​

​

Children who grow up learning a foreign language

from a young age benefit tremendously:

​

 1. Better linguistics

    

     Children brains are developmentally ready to          accept and learn a foreign language, and                fluency comes fairly easily, rapidly and without

     accent.

​

 2. Cognitive benefits

​

      Better problem solving skills, better critical

      thinking skills, more creativity, better flexibility       of mind, enhanced memory and better multi-         tasking abilities.

 

 3.​ Higher academic achievement

 

      Bilingual students have been shown to have           higher math skills and standardised test course

      

 4. Cultural Enrichment

​

      Bilingual individuals have access to resources,         people, places and things that the rest of us do       not. Not only can a foreign language provide a       competitive edge in the workforce, but it                 creates a deeper understanding of and                   appreciation for humanity and culture, which           enriches life and personal experiences in the           world.
